## Migration Step 4: TixTrial v2

Plugin authors: TixTrial v2 moves experiment assignments out of the plugin sandbox. Remove any local caching of price variants; variants are now served per-request. Update your manifest to declare the `pricing.read` capability, then re-run conformance tests. Plugins needing historical assignment data for backfill must read from the shared experiments replica directly until the API lands next quarter. Connect to the replica with the connection string below.

database URL for bahop-yagep: mssql://sildor_svc:35ha7jz@db-fb6d.nelvrodyn.example:5432/casath

Quarterly Planning Note — Saffron Line Pricing

Board, quick read on where we've landed. The Saffron product line has been underpriced against comparable offerings for two quarters now, and the demand data backs a modest increase. We're proposing a tiered adjustment: entry models hold steady, mid and premium tiers move up 6–9%. Retail partners in the Westholt region have been sounded out informally and didn't flinch. Full modeling comes at the review session. The confidential pricing roadmap sits directly below this note.

board note of kadug-tawig: Only 5 of the 100 pilot accounts renewed Oliath, so a churn review is set for April 15.

## Changed defaults

Heads up: the Ledgerline tax-rate lookup cache now defaults to a 15-minute TTL instead of 24 hours. Turns out rates in the Veldt County sandbox were going stale mid-demo, which was embarrassing. Eviction is now LRU rather than FIFO, and the cache warms on boot. If you're reviewing, check that nothing hardcodes the old TTL. The new defaults land as follows.

deployment values, bajop-taweg:
holwyn:
  log_level: debug
  metrics_host: metrics.holwyn.zemvarsys.internal
  pool_size: 32

## Deployment

The Glimmerpost metrics-aggregation sidecar runs alongside every service pod in the Harrowfield cluster. It scrapes local endpoints every ten seconds, batches samples, and forwards them to the central collector. Before deploying, confirm the sidecar image tag matches the release manifest, since mismatched versions silently drop histogram data. The sidecar reads the following configuration values at startup.

service settings:
[istael]
team = gilath
access_code = ac_468cdf
owner = casdor.gilox
host = istael.kelviforge.internal
port = 5432
peer = quenwyn.braskworks.corp
salt = 6678df32
pin = 7400